Using Reference Test Objects: From Camera Setup through Post-Production
From the crude greyscale charts used in early film production to present-day sophisticated color alignment systems, test patterns have been fundamental to the production of consistent, high-quality images. High-definition and advanced television systems have further emphasized the need for precision test materials. The aim of this paper is to examine the different types currently in use and to offer suggestions in the selection of appropriate systems for different applications.
